Product details

The 20mm F2 DG DN | Contemporary achieves high imaging performance from the center to the edges even at its maximum aperture of F2. Based on the most advanced technology in lens construction, the design includes three high-precision molded aspherical elements and one SLD and one FLD lens to correct optical aberrations. The result is sharp and contrast-rich photos all the way to the corners of the image. By focusing on reducing sagittal coma, which is difficult to correct in post-processing, the developers have achieved precise rendering of very bright light points. This results in excellent sharpness across the entire image field, which is particularly beneficial for astrophotography.

Color Foto Logo
Color FotoSingle testReleaseAugust 2022

The new Sigma i-series lens, which costs 700 euros, is specially designed for mirrorless cameras. This is especially important for wide-angle lenses, because without a mirror box the distance to the sensor shrinks, which makes the lens construction easier. Open, the resolution in the centre of the image is good to very good, the contrast very high...
